The tax-rate lookup cache in the Breva checkout service worries me. Entries are keyed only by region code, so a stale or poisoned entry would apply the wrong rate to every order in that region until expiry. Please verify: TTLs are short enough to bound exposure, negative lookups aren't cached, and the refresh path revalidates against the signed rate feed rather than trusting upstream blindly. Also confirm eviction is size-bounded so an attacker can't churn the keyspace. Current cache settings for review:

limits module of yagaf-yajef:
RATE_LIMITS = {
    "novwyn": 950,
    "wenath": 428,
    "prawyn": 413,
    "gorvan": 539,
    "praael": 870,
    "drumir": 113,
    "gordor": 439,
}

Quick context for the sync: the Hollowpine ORM refactor is about half done. We've migrated orders and inventory off the old reflection-based mapper onto the new typed repos; billing is next and it's the gnarly one. Please don't add new models to the legacy layer — it just grows the migration. Rosa has a cheat sheet in the wiki. To access the migration tracking dashboard, use the passphrase below.

strongbox words: druath-quenael

Bulk edits in the Ledgerly admin table are rate-limited to protect the primary database. Each bulk operation runs as a background job; rows are processed in batches with a pause between batches. If a batch fails, the job retries that batch only, up to a fixed retry cap, then halts and flags the remainder for manual review. Selections larger than the row cap are rejected up front with an error. The limits currently in effect are listed below.

constants for yagaf-taweg:
WEIGHTS = {
    "belael": 881,
    "pelael": 167,
    "ulaix": 116,
}

Welcome aboard! Quick note on the telemetry pipeline in Drossel CI: the compression step (zstd on the payload bundle) has been flaky on the big nightly runs. Turns out the runner's tmp volume fills up before compression finishes, so the job dies with a vague exit code instead of a disk error. We bumped the volume and added a pre-check. If you see it again, grab the run token below and ping the channel.

pipeline stamp: htk4_66df